# SPI Flash Driver
|
|
|
|
Block device driver for NOR based SPI flash devices that support SFDP.
|
|
|
|
NOR based SPI flash supports byte-sized read and writes, with an erase size of around 4kbytes. An erase sets a block to all 1s, with successive writes clearing set bits.

``` cpp
|
|
// Here's an example using the MX25R SPI flash device on the K82F
|
|
#include "mbed.h"
|
|
#include "SPIFBlockDevice.h"
|
|
|
|
// Create flash device on SPI bus with PTE5 as chip select
|
|
SPIFBlockDevice spif(PTE2, PTE4, PTE1, PTE5);
|
|
|
|
int main()
|
|
{
|
|
printf("spif test\n");
|
|
|
|
// Initialize the SPI flash device and print the memory layout
|
|
spif.init();
|
|
printf("spif size: %llu\n", spif.size());
|
|
printf("spif read size: %llu\n", spif.get_read_size());
|
|
printf("spif program size: %llu\n", spif.get_program_size());
|
|
printf("spif erase size: %llu\n", spif.get_erase_size());
|
|
|
|
// Write "Hello World!" to the first block
|
|
uint8_t *buffer = malloc(spif.get_erase_size());
|
|
sprintf(buffer, "Hello World!\n");
|
|
spif.erase(0, spif.get_erase_size());
|
|
spif.program(buffer, 0, spif.get_erase_size());
|
|
|
|
// Read back what was stored
|
|
spif.read(buffer, 0, spif.get_erase_size());
|
|
printf("%s", buffer);
|
|
|
|
// Deinitialize the device
|
|
spif.deinit();
|
|
}
|
|
```
